  <dc:title>Bundle of Correspondence Relating to Lord Penrhyn Exchanging land with Mr. Craig in Jamaica
</dc:title>
  <dc:description>Correspondents include: Samuel Shortridge, Lewis Anderson, Robert Craig and H. Duncan. Discussing a new chimney for Denbigh boiling house, an exchange of land with Mr Craig, the Pennants estate and trouble with squatters.
</dc:description>
  <dc:date>1833-1895  </dc:date>
